How much do cvs rn j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for cvs rn in Ohio is $41.36,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$30.82 and $49.04 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some of the most common challenges faced by a CVS RN in a hospital setting?

As a CVS RN (Cardiovascular Registered Nurse), you may encounter challenges such as managing patients with complex cardiac conditions, responding quickly to emergencies, and staying updated on rapid advancements in cardiovascular treatments. Balancing multiple high-acuity patients and collaborating closely with multidisciplinary teams, such as cardiologists and cardiac technologists, is also common. Effective communication and strong critical thinking skills are essential to ensure patient safety and positive out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CVS RN (Cardiovascular Registered Nurse), and why are they important?

To excel as a CVS RN, you need a solid background in cardiovascular nursing, critical care, and patient assessment, typically supported by an RN license and specialized certifications like ACLS. Familiarity with cardiac monitoring systems, EHRs, and specialized equipment such as telemetry and defibrillators is crucial. Outstanding communication, teamwork, and quick decision-making skills set top performers apart in this role. These competencies are vital to providing safe, effective care for patients with complex cardiovascular conditions in high-pressure environments.

What are CVs RNs?

CVs RNs, or Cardiovascular Registered Nurses, are specialized nurses who provide care to patients with heart and vascular conditions. They work closely with cardiologists and other healthcare professionals to monitor, assess, and treat patients before and after cardiac procedures or surgeries. Their responsibilities include administering medications, monitoring vital signs, educating patients about heart health, and assisting during cardiac interventions. CVs RNs often work in hospitals, cardiac care units, or outpatient clinics, ensuring that patients receive high-quality cardiovascular care.
